Part 1: The Spark
My E30 story begins with a 1984 318i Coupe I picked up from someone in Austin.
This is the original ad pic


Picked her up with an extra set of Bottlecaps painted black with some decent rubber.

Tow hitch included haha


Body was mostly straight with a few moderate dents. Some rust in expected places too. The interior came out of another car P/O said.



"Whitney Houston" Dash

At this point I got it started with a new battery and drove it around the block and we knew something was wrong. Caramel fluid comes from my oil pan...mmm.
Head comes off and I find a crack so a new head comes in.
